Former nordic skier/racer/small boat builder etc here from NH. Yes, it will be an adjustment for sure. Went to school here, married here, "stuck" here. There are a lot of wonderful opportunities in Michigan and Wisconsin. But if you're living anywhere in Chicagoland it will take you 1-3 hours (at least) to get anywhere that resembles what you're used to. I've fallen in love with camping off my old BMW R1150GS Adventure. It's a great way to escape the city to explore and still travel light. Of course, Chicago has a little lake to the East. If you sail or paddle, it's a wonderland (if you can find parking near that little lake). I've also found that depending where you live in Chicago it's almost always easier to get to and from Wisconsin than it is Michigan but your mileage may vary on that. I have moved to using iPadOS “Preview.” For reading articles and grading papers it’s not horrible. The main feature I find missing is a highlighter tool for the Apple Pencil that automatically creates a straight highlighted line. You can accomplish this in Preview by holding the Pencil still for a second or two, but you have to do that at the end of each line and that is just too tedious. It’s really a shame. I was okay paying for PDF Expert for years now, but an unannounced change like this is unacceptable. Communicate with your end users. Prepare them for change. Justify your subscription model.

“Thank you for reaching out to us.

I am afraid this behavior is influenced by the system itself. Unfortunately, with an iOS update, the way files are handled when opened in third-party apps has changed due to security reasons. Hence, being a third-party app for the iOS system, we had to adjust our app to comply with this process.

It’s now necessary to save the file in PDF Expert for editing. When you open the file from another app using ‘Open in PDF Expert’, please click ‘Save to PDF Expert’ on the Smart Action pop-up that appears at the bottom. After you re-open the file, the features will be unlocked.

I apologise for the inconvenience caused. If you have any other inquiries, please do not hesitate to message me.”
